Distance from Bienfait to Blyth

The straight-line distance between Bienfait and Blyth is 1737.5 km. The estimated road distance by car is around 1963 km, with an indicative drive time of 21 h 49 min.

Straight-line distance 1737.5 km
Estimated road distance ~1963 km
Indicative drive time 21 h 49 min
Note: values are approximate estimates. Road distance is calculated by multiplying the straight-line distance by a road-deviation factor (1.13–1.30 based on length). Drive time assumes ~90 km/h average. Real traffic, tolls, and conditions can vary significantly. Use the live planner for current data.

Does the Bienfait–Blyth route involve highway tolls?

CanadaDrivingDirections.com does not provide toll details. Toll roads are limited in Canada — Ontario's 407 ETR, a few Quebec bridges, and the Confederation Bridge to PEI are the main ones. Check the operator's site for current pricing.
